Description

2-Methyl-2-(2-Propenyl)Undecanal is a high-purity aliphatic aldehyde with a unique, powerful, and diffusive green-floral odor profile. This compound matters as a key fragrance intermediate and building block for creating complex, long-lasting scent accords in fine perfumery. It is primarily needed by manufacturers in the flavor and fragrance industry, as well as by research and development chemists specializing in aroma chemical synthesis.

Application

  • Fragrance Ingredient: A versatile building block for creating green, floral, and aldehydic top notes in fine perfumes, personal care products, and household detergents.
  • Aroma Chemical Synthesis: Serves as a crucial intermediate in the synthesis of more complex fragrance molecules and specialty aroma chemicals.
  • Flavor Modifier: Used in trace amounts to enhance or modify flavor profiles in certain high-value food and beverage applications.
  • Research & Development: Employed in organic synthesis and chemical research for studying the properties and reactions of branched-chain aldehydes.
  • Functional Fluids & Additives: Potential use as an intermediate in the production of specialty lubricants, plasticizers, or other functional chemical additives.

Basic Information

Product Name 2-Methyl-2-(2-Propenyl)Undecanal
CAS No. 72928-37-1
Molecular Formula C15H28O
Molecular Weight 224.38 g/mol
Synonyms 2-Methyl-2-(prop-2-en-1-yl)undecanal; 2-Allyl-2-methyldecanal; Undecanal, 2-methyl-2-(2-propenyl)-; 2-Propen-1-yl, 2-methylundecanal; Allyl Methyl Undecanal; (2-Methyl-2-allyl)undecanal

Storage

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. Store in a cool, dry, well-ventilated area at 15-25°C. This material is easily oxidized and should be kept under an inert atmosphere (e.g., nitrogen) for long-term storage to maintain optimal quality and stability. Keep away from strong oxidizing agents.

Specification

Item Specification
Appearance Colorless to pale yellow liquid
Identification (IR) Conforms to reference spectrum
Assay (GC) ≥ 97.0%
Refractive Index (20°C) 1.445 - 1.455
Specific Gravity (20/20°C) 0.860 - 0.880
